Ref; Blueprint Issues
Just discovered a fun little issue of blueprints I have downloaded are candidly not showing up in my factory menu.

Some one suggested I delete old and unused BPs, so I did... and that did nothing really. The Blueprints in question are on my HDD, I can find them searching my workshop content for Empyrion, but they aren't showing up in game.

Any one know what gives?

Kilrathii Jan 20, 2021 @ 1:41pm 
Theres a limit of 200(?)BPs normally. To bypass this limitation goto workshop folder, copy all of the blueprints and paste them into Empyrion's Prefab stock folder, they will all come without names unless you rename each file on your own but you can however use as many blueprints as you want. :steamthumbsup:

All workshop downloads (Ships,POI's,Scenario's,etc) are stored at E:\Steam\steamapps\workshop\content\383120 or wherever your steam folder is located. Each individual ship (etc) will have a 6 or 7 digit folder number. If its not in any of these folders you wont see it in game as a workshop item.

Any blueprint that you have saved in game is at E:\Steam\steamapps\common\Empyrion - Galactic Survival\Saves\Blueprints\76561197972388481.

If you have loose blueprints in folders that are not in these locations they will not show in game. I don't think you can add any blueprints to the workshop\content folder because it comes from steam. If you however add any blueprint to the Saves\Blueprint\xxxxxxxxxx folder they should then show in a saved game as long as they are in a named folder.
